• Aucun résultat trouvé

NAGIOS 3, SNMP et MRTG

N/A
N/A
Protected

Academic year: 2022

Partager "NAGIOS 3, SNMP et MRTG"

Copied!
2
0
0

Texte intégral

(1)

IUT des Pays de l’Adour R&T 2ème année

NAGIOS 3, SNMP et MRTG

Dans ce TP, nous allons coupler la plateforme de supervision NAGIOS avec MRTG et SNMP. L'objectif est d'arriver à superviser un parc de 4 machines : votre serveur Nagios (machine viruelle Ubuntu), un serveur Windows (machine virtuelle XP), et deux matériels actifs (le switch de la salle de TP et le routeur de l'iut).

Créez une machine virtuelle Ubuntu qui vous servira de serveur Nagios.

En vous appuyant sur les TPs précédents, installez NAGIOS. Installez la machine virtuelle XP, avec l'agent NSClient++

Mettez en place des graphiques MRTG pour tracer l'évolution de la ram (totale + utilisée) de XP, de l'espace disque (total + utilisé) du serveur, et du trafic (entrant + sortant) de l'interface vlan1 du switch

Dans Nagios, configurez les hôtes XP, Switch et Routeur. Puis configurez les services ping et ssh sur le routeur,

ping et telnet sur le switch

ping et l'utilisation du disque sur XP (via NSClient++), ping et le service HTTP sur le serveur

Grâce à l'outil check_snmp, mettez en place un service qui teste l'espace disque du serveur (agent snmpd à installer au préalable sur le serveur), qui passe à warning quand l'espace disque occupé est supérieur 75 %, et passe à critical quand l'espace disque est supérieur à 90 % (check_snmp --help pour les options du plugin, créez une commande nagios adaptée à votre besoin)

1

(2)

IUT des Pays de l’Adour R&T 2ème année

Remarques :

• commande df → espace disque sous Linux

• l'option GAUGE permet de tracer des courbes MRTG sans faire la différence entre les différents points récoltés

• le plugin check_nt vous permettra de tester XP

• pour utiliser le plugin check_snmp, il faut rajouter, dans un fichier de config, la définition d'une commande :

define command {

command_name mon_check_snmp

command_line /usr/lib/nagios/plugins/check_snmp -H

$HOSTADDRESS$ -C public -P 2c -o $ARG1 -w $ARG2 -c $ARG3

}

l'utilisation de cette commande dans un service sera :

mon_check_snmp!.1.3.6.1.2.1.1.2.2.1.10.10!1000000!10000000 Evidemment, l'exemple ci-dessus n'est pas exactement ce que vous devez faire ;-)

2

Références

Documents relatifs

GNU/Linux Magazine N°113 - Février 2009 - Chez votre marchand de journaux Linux Pratique Essentiel N°6 - Février/Mars 2009 - Chez votre marchand de journaux.. Le pavage

– un formulaire pour demander la cr´eation de listes de diffusion, – un formulaire pour la publication d’une liste dans le catalogue –.. Installer un serveur de listes

Afin de créer des comptes clients pour les différents utilisateurs, on peut tester le bon fonctionnement de serveur de messagerie en utilisant les options d’envoie et réception

Nous pouvons créer un fichier test qui comprend les infos de php...

Entrer votre mot de passe, dans notre cas nous avons choisi « root ».. 18 On active ensuite la réception des logs distantes en éditant /etc/rsyslog.conf. On décommentant les

Afin d’ajouter des ISOs dans la banque de donnée nous devons donc après nous être connecté via VMware aller dans « Configuration » et dans « Stockage ».. Sélectionnez en

Dans la console WDS se positionner sur l’image de démarrage crée précédemment Faire un clic droit et choisir « Créer une image de capture ». Remplir les

SQUID proxy permet bien entendu tout cela et nous allons voir comment procéder pour mettre en place des ACL's (Access List) afin de bloquer des noms de domaines, entre autres..